Web7 jan. 2024 · 48 Hours Without Sleep A person can stay awake for 2 days, but their health will definitely be impacted. And while all the previous symptoms can worsen, the new ones will appear as well. Now, the first thing you might experience after going 2 days without sleep is a phenomenon called “microsleeps”. The record for the longest period of time without sleep is 264 hours (11 days). And a handful of studies have shown patients staying awake for a week or so. Soldiers have been known to stay awake for up to about 4 days, and psychiatric illness can impose mania, keeping patients awake for 3 to 4 days.
